Routine Blood Work and Metabolic Panels

The foundation of preventive and diagnostic medicine relies on standard blood collections. Common orders processed at this location include:



  • Comprehensive Metabolic Panels (CMP) and Basic Metabolic Panels (BMP): Assessing kidney function, electrolyte balance, and blood glucose levels.
  • Complete Blood Count (CBC): Evaluating overall health and detecting a wide range of disorders, including anemia and infection.
  • Lipid Panels: Measuring cholesterol and triglyceride levels to assess cardiovascular risk.
  • Thyroid Function Tests: Analyzing TSH, Free T3, and Free T4 levels to monitor metabolic health.


Specialty Testing and Patient Preparation

Specialized diagnostics often require specific pre-test protocols to ensure clinical accuracy. The staff in East Brunswick manages complex requisitions requiring strict adherence to timing and handling:



  • Glucose Tolerance Testing (GTT): Frequently ordered for gestational diabetes screening, requiring specific multi-hour timed blood draws.
  • Therapeutic Drug Monitoring (TDM): Measuring medication levels in the bloodstream to ensure optimal therapeutic ranges.
  • Coagulation Studies: Monitoring patients on anticoagulant therapy through precise PT/INR measurements.

Insurance Acceptance and Financial Considerations

Navigating healthcare billing requires transparency regarding network participation, out-of-pocket costs, and documentation requirements.



  • Major Insurance Networks: Labcorp maintains broad contractual agreements with major commercial health insurance providers operating in New Jersey, including Horizon Blue Cross Blue Shield of New Jersey, Aetna, UnitedHealthcare, and Cigna.
  • Medicare and Medicaid: The facility accepts traditional Medicare and participating New Jersey Medicaid managed care plans. However, patients must verify that their specific managed care network designates Labcorp as an in-network laboratory provider.
  • Self-Pay Options: For uninsured patients or those with high-deductible plans facing high out-of-pocket costs, upfront pricing models and patient assistance programs are available through Labcorp's billing department.
  • Mandatory Documentation: Always bring your physical or digital insurance card, a government-issued photo ID, and the hard-copy or electronic physician's order (requisition form) containing diagnostic ICD-10 diagnosis codes.

Frequently Asked Questions



Can I walk into the Labcorp East Brunswick location without an appointment?

Yes, walk-ins are accepted, but scheduled appointments take priority. Expect significantly longer wait times if you walk in during peak morning hours without an advance reservation.



Do I need a doctor's order to get blood work done here?

Yes, a valid physician requisition specifying the required tests and diagnostic codes is legally and operationally required for all diagnostic blood draws and clinical tests.



How soon will my test results be ready?

Most routine blood tests, such as metabolic panels and lipid profiles, are completed and uploaded to the online patient portal within 24 to 48 hours. Specialty or genetic tests may take several days or weeks.



What should I bring with me to my appointment?

You must bring a current photo ID, your active health insurance card, and either a physical paper requisition form or the electronic order details provided by your healthcare provider.



Is fasting required for all blood tests?

No, fasting is only required for specific tests like lipid panels, fasting blood glucose, and certain metabolic panels. Always check your physician's specific instructions before restricting food intake.



How can I view my lab results once they are processed?

You can securely access, download, and share your diagnostic results by creating an account on the official Labcorp Patient Portal website or mobile app.
